WebFactoring is the opposite of using the distributive property to multiply. If you had: 7 (3x + 8), you would distribut the 7 and multiply it both both terms. 7 (3x + 8) = 7 (3x) + 7 (8) = 21x + 56 Factoring reverses that process. You start by finding the largest common factor. For 21x + 56, the largest common factor (GCF) = 7. WebThe GCF of 32 and 36 is 4. Steps to find GCF.
